Group conversations allow Android and iOS users to send on-the-fly group messages to their contacts. They're well-suited for quick, temporary chats between a few users, keeping communications focused and streamlined.
Admins can enable and/or disable group conversations for their network from the management console's settings (Common > General). Group channels are a supplement—not a replacement—to regular network channels created by admins in the management console; because these conversations are created by users, they are not privy to the same configuration capabilities as regular channels.
There are two ways to create a group conversation:
- From the Recents screen
- From the Contacts screen
Creating a Group Conversation From the Recents Tab
This task is performed on the user's device (Android or iOS).
- Open the Recents tab and tap the + icon, located in the top-right corner of your screen.
- Select the contacts you'd like to start a group conversation with and press Start. Invited contacts will receive an alert that the conversation has started.
Creating a Group Conversation From a Contact's Talk Screen
This task is performed on the user's device (Android or iOS).
- From the Contacts tab, select a user you'd like to include in a group conversation.
- Tap the three horizontal dots located to the right of the user's name and select Add participants.
- Select the contacts you'd like to include in the group conversation and tap Start. Invited contacts will receive an alert that the conversation has been created.
Using Group Conversations
- Group conversations will be displayed in your Recents tab.
- Users can disconnect from group conversations by tapping the power icon in the top-right corner of their screen.
- Group conversations can be renamed by any included member.
Removing Group Conversations From the Recents Tab
- Users can remove group conversations from their Recents list by swiping left on the conversation and tapping the trash can icon:
- Once removed, the user can only re-join that conversation if they're re-invited by another user.
